Web17 Sep 2024 · How does low temperature affect enzyme activity? At low temperatures, the number of successful collisions between the enzyme and substrate is reduced because their molecular movement decreases. The reaction is slow. Temperature Each enzyme has an optimum temperature at which it works best. A higher temperature generally results in an increase in enzyme activity. As the temperature increases, molecular motion increases resulting in more molecular collisions. 5力模型的表格模板Web17 Sep 2024 · Storage of enzymes at 5°C or below is generally the most suitable.
